Nelson Mandela Bay residents jump in to forge urban renewal plan
Stand up and reclaim your bit of Nelson Mandela Bay’s public space to make it better for all the law-abiding citizens.
That’s the rallying cry from the joint winners of the Herald NMU Citizens of the Year urban renewal-community activism award, Friends of St George’s Park operations manager John Whitfield and Russell Road Regeneration Project founder Steve de Beer...
